The site was thoroughly Hellenistic; that is The first of these two fragments was named the discoverers logia, but the short preface to the second fragment suggests that the word used in the original title may have been logoi, which is found in Act_20:35 as the title perhaps of a collection of sayings of Jesus Grenfell and Hunt called it the Logia Iesou, or “Sayings of Jesus.” It was a Christian document the likes of which had never been seen before. Today (thanks to the finds at Nag Hammadi in 1945) we know that this was material from the Gospel of Thomas. But then, in 1896, it was a sensation. Transcriptions and translations appeared in newspapers. Grenfell and Hunt published a popular edition … —see Biblio.11. " The Sayings," to which the term Logia is generally applied, consist of (a) a papyrus leaf containing seven or eight sayings of Jesus discovered in 1897, (b) a second leaf containing five more sayings discovered in 1903, (c) two fragments of unknown Gospels, the former published in 1903, the latter in 1907. Agrapha (Greek for "non written"; singular agraphon) are sayings of Jesus that are not found in the canonical Gospels.The term was used for the first time J.G. Körner, a German Bible scholar in 1776.
